Bihar Chief Minister Nitish Kumar has announced his resignation and outlined his future political ambitions in an 11-line social media post.
In a significant development, Bihar Chief Minister Nitish Kumar has publicly announced his departure from the chief minister's role via an 11-line post on social media. Within this post, he not only expresses gratitude for the public support he has received over the last two decades but also shares his long-cherished aspiration to become a member of the Rajya Sabha. Kumar hints at the transition of power in Bihar and assures his continued guidance to the incoming government, suggesting a potential change in the political landscape of the state.
Kumar's post encapsulates his broader political journey and future aspirations, confirming that after serving in various capacities, including Lok Sabha and the Assembly, he aims to complete his journey by securing a position in the Rajya Sabha. This announcement not only marks the end of an era in Bihar's politics but also emphasizes Kumar's desire to remain influential in the state's governance by nurturing the new government that will take his place.
